Transaction 27831702a45aac709fb1ef1263ffe96d6ae601e046daa2925ceba3caca513767

2 Input
1 Outputs
  • 27831702a45aac709fb1ef1263ffe96d6ae601e046daa2925ceba3caca513767:0
  • value  869464
    address  1NqcqvQPKgLpFHEGvzvg3rUcx9xDF5FHM9